Compatibility with Cummins Engines
The Air Transfer Connection part number 2874484 is compatible with several Cummins engine models, including ISZ13, CM2150, and Z105. These engines are known for their robust design and performance, often used in heavy-duty applications where reliability and efficiency are paramount. The Air Transfer Connection part is specifically designed to fit seamlessly into these engines, ensuring that air is distributed correctly throughout the engine’s systems.
